Allow a GATT server to impose permissions/restrictions on a CCC by setting additional `X-notify` and `X-indicate` permissions on its associated characteristic. This allows a developer to require encryption/authentication in order for a GATT client to subscribe to server-initiated updates. I don't think we really need these above, how about we do something like the following: https://gist.github.com/Vudentz/af6899625df3d83b62cfbc61bbd4b94b That way we don't need to define more permissions since we can just reuse the existing one which imo are easier to understand.
